SC Seat Bottom - Bringing back the raised sections between the stitching
I am looking to buy an SC, however, like most the bottom seat foam (stitched on to the leather) has flattened over time . The seat back and rear portion of the bottom is still full looking.
Does anyone know if this lining, or whatever it is, can be changed out to bring back to raised look of the leather between the stitching? Thanks. |

Most likely the foam is used up and nothing left so that it not will stand out like on the back. Maybe a local upholsterer can remove the cover and replace the foam if the leather is still in good condition.

You can still buy the seat bottom cushion (foam) either Porsche or OEM. If the seat cover is in good shape an upholsterer can simply replace the seat bottom cushion for you.
